This tool is a customized Life Cycle Cost calculator based on the National Agency for Public Procurement's of the Swedish government. Several improvements have been made. Like, a basic calculator of the light pollution impact and CO2 emissions based on the manofacturing process of LEDs and High Presure Sodium lamps. The current version is in development and in on validation process. To be used with care and only for validation purposes.
